Hi, I'm interesting in playing/watching 2v2s on maps where the teams start together (like a choke outside a pair of natural expansions that they can hold together), like is usually the case in the SC2 2v2 maps.

All the maps (and high-level 2v2 matches) I've seen are either on normal 4-player maps with corner spawns, or BGH. BGH aside, on normal corner spawn maps, it usually just turns into a lot of 1 base play since it's so hard to defend expansions with the teams separated. It'd be cool to see maps that make macro games more likely. Do maps like what I'm describing exist/are there casts or replays of games by good players on them?

Iron curtain if you both spawn on the same side is the closest to what you describe.

But since you can only force spawn in UMS, it will not work for mainstream unless shieldbattery or blizzard embeds it straight into the client.
That s been the historical reason.

Also note sc2 2v2 is garbage with mostly such maps and has been since inception during the 2010 beta.

You can try having one UMS (make one, even) in BW and run a tournament on it to see what ll happen.

I haven't played lotv much so maybe my take is outdated.
I was a 2v2 player in bw pre sc2, and transitioned over onto sc2. Played in the esl cups a lot and reached far.

The games very quickly become super repetitive at high level. Now lotv s macro change may have fixed some of the issues i don't know. But back then it got stale real fast.balance was also a bit meh but that s a bit harder to quantify.

Map variety is good for 2v2 and the sc2 maps have been stuck in the same format for a decade. Maybe it s because i just prefer BW but 2v2 very quickly died out on sc2 both in korea and the west outside random one off events. Compare with nearly a decade of 2v2 in bw proleague, 2v2 still existing in bwcl and nation wars to this day.

One of the key aspects of 2v2 (imo) is how you interact with your allies, the constant calls you have to make to help them hold or counter, possible flanks etc. Constant small army movement and scouting. All of these are much less relevant with shared bases and "free" naturals. They are there but it s somewhat artificially held back.

Not sure that makes sense ^^
